发表评论取消回复
相关阅读
相关 SpringBoot基于redis的分布式锁的实现(源码)
布式锁有很多种实现方式,下面是用redis实现的一个比较简单实用的方式。源码如下: import org.springframework.beans.facto...
相关 Redis分布式锁多线程实例
创建Redis连接工具类 import redis.clients.jedis.Jedis; import redis.clients.jedis.Jedis
相关 redis分布式锁实现多线程售票(附带源码实现)
使用redis setNx getSet方法 实现分布式锁,获取到锁的线程 将进行售票核心业务操作,具体见代码,欢迎讨论! 一.redis命令讲解: setnx()命令:
相关 redis分布式锁源码
public class DistributeLockByRedis implements DistributeLock { private sta
相关 Redis分布式锁实现,Zookeeper实现分布式锁
Redis分布式锁实现:适用于单机模式,集群模式不可行,失效时间不好控制,一般为业务时间的2-3倍左右。 ![watermark_type_ZmFuZ3poZW5naGVpd
相关 【Redis】实现分布式锁
使用Redis的 SETNX 命令可以实现分布式锁,下文介绍其实现方法。 SETNX命令简介 命令格式 > SETNX key value 将 key 的值设为
相关 Redis实现分布式锁
在多线程并发的情况下,我们可以使用锁来保证一个代码块在同一时间内只能由一个线程访问。比如Java的synchronized关键字和Reentrantlock类等等。 这样子可
相关 Redis分布式锁实现,Zookeeper实现分布式锁
Redis分布式锁实现:适用于单机模式,集群模式不可行,失效时间不好控制,一般为业务时间的2-3倍左右。 ![watermark_type_ZmFuZ3poZW5naGVpd
相关 Redis实现分布式锁
布式锁实现的三个核心要素:加锁、解锁、锁超时。 一、Redis实现分布式锁基本原理 1.1、Redis具体实现 情景:存在多台JVM需要同时对某一商品(id)进行
相关 Java多线程实现售票系统
学习多线程比较经典的案例就是实现售票系统了。 我们先来看看需求:铁道部发布了一个售票任务,要求销售100张票,要求有5个窗口来进行销售,效果如下:
还没有评论,来说两句吧...